> Konqueror from 2.1 has *undocumented* feature - it can resume broken
> downloads!
> And yes, I have tested it - it works!
>
> When you drag and drop file from ftp directory (catalog) to your local
> disk, download starts.
> When PPP connection is broken, you connect again, and drag and drop file to
> the same location once more. Konqueror will offer you possibility to
> "Resume" or "Overwrite".
> Select Resume - and it will start from the place where it finished.
